Job Description
We’re seeking a licensed Enrolled Agent with at least 4 years of experience in a high-volume tax office environment. The ideal candidate is highly organized, client-focused, and skilled in managing IRS and state tax resolution cases. While this role does not involve tax return preparation, a basic understanding of tax return content and structure is essential for effective case handling and client representation.
Responsibilities:
- Represent clients before the IRS and state tax authorities
- Analyze tax problems and develop resolution strategies (e.g., offers in compromise,
installment agreements, penalty abatement)
- Communicate regularly with clients to gather information and provide updates
- Prepare and submit IRS and state power of attorney forms
- Collaborate with internal resolution and compliance teams to move cases forward
- Maintain accurate documentation of case activities in firm systems
- Respond to notices, requests, and correspondence from tax agencies
Requirements:
- Current Enrolled Agent (EA) license in good standing -applications without an active EA license will not be considered
- Minimum 4 years of tax experience in a high-volume resolution office
- Strong working knowledge of IRS and state tax agency procedures
- Basic understanding of tax returns and supporting schedules
- Excellent communication, organization, and case management skills
- Proficiency with tax software and Microsoft Office
- Bilingual a plus, but not required
